If I remember right. You should have coil packs covering the plugs. Look for screws holding the packs on. That should help to get you started..

There will be four 1/2 inch bolts mounted on the top of the coil pack. To tell you the truth it is easier if you take off the heater hoses from the top of the coil pack since they are in the way first. When you pull off the coil pack make sure to be aware that it does have an electrical connection that will not let you pull that coil pack to far from the spark plugs. Another recommendation is to replace your coil boots since you already did all the job. I really recommend for you to use champion spark plugs
